				Animated experimental horror films?
			 
			
			Hello! I've been searching for animated (2d) films, a bit more to the extreme side, but also psychological and experimental. I understand my criterias is a bit confusing and I'm not completely sure my self what I'm looking for. But I feel that in the animated realm there should be some horrific gems when you don't have to consider actors, practical effects/cgi and things like that. I've found some in the manga-genre, but this isn't really what I'm looking for either. Have gotten interested in animation and have some projects on my own under construction, but I want inspiration, and I want to see some gruesome stuff animated, as reference as well. :) Thanks, and take care! |
